#38CBCC Hex color

#38CBCC

The hexadecimal color code #38CBCC corresponds to the code RGB( 56, 203, 204 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,22 level), green (at 0,80 level) and blue (at 0,80 level). Its brightness is 50% and its saturation is 59%. It is composed of red at 12%, green at 43% and blue at 44%.
